Israel agrees to ‘limited reopening’ of Gaza’s Rafah crossing once operation to locate hostage completed

The Guardian1/25/2026 – 1/27/2026

Summary

Israel has announced a conditional reopening of the Rafah crossing with Egypt, contingent upon the completion of a military operation aimed at locating the last hostage in Gaza. This decision follows discussions within Israel's cabinet and recent meetings between U.S. officials and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u, who emphasized the importance of the crossing for humanitarian aid delivery to Gaza.
